Wouldn’t it be great if we could smear sunscreen on our eyes? Perhaps in a cartoon we could, but in the real world sunglasses are the best protection. There are different levels of protection, however. According to www.mayoclinic.com, “Choose sunglasses that block 99 to 100 percent of both UVA and UVB rays. Skip sunglasses that are labeled “cosmetic” and those that don’t offer UV protection.” Choosing larger versus smaller lenses will obviously cover more eye area, therefore the wraparound version is one of the best choices for full protection.  Just make sure that you don’t wear a pair that …

Now that you know what type of bathing suits to look for, don’t forget your cover ups. No longer are shorts and T-shirts your only choice for covering up your swimwear. Nowadays you can wear a cute cover-up from the beach to go out on the town. Beach cover-ups are typically made in breezy, lightweight fabrics so your skin can breathe in the warm weather. Some of these fabrics include terry cloth, chiffon, cotton, rayon/spandex, silk and linen. They’re embellished with everything from simple beading to jewels to sequins.
